|author||Corentin Wallez <email@example.com>||Fri May 29 07:37:48 2020 +0000|
|committer||Commit Bot service account <firstname.lastname@example.org>||Fri May 29 07:37:48 2020 +0000|
Metal: Fix clearing of subresource mipmaps. On Intel the lazy-clearing optimization that bundled multiple subresources at once to lazy-clear failed when multiple different mip-levels were bundled together. The rendering was "clipped" to the size of the smalled miplevel, resulting in some mip levels not being fully cleared. Bug: Change-Id: Icfafbeae25bd426119a0b499237052c87eafe93e Reviewed-on: https://dawn-review.googlesource.com/c/dawn/+/22341 Reviewed-by: Austin Eng <email@example.com> Reviewed-by: Stephen White <firstname.lastname@example.org> Reviewed-by: Corentin Wallez <email@example.com> Commit-Queue: Corentin Wallez <firstname.lastname@example.org>
Dawn is an open-source and cross-platform implementation of the work-in-progress WebGPU standard. More precisely it implements
webgpu.h that is a one-to-one mapping with the WebGPU IDL. Dawn is meant to be integrated as part of a larger system and is the underlying implementation of WebGPU in Chromium.
Dawn provides several WebGPU building blocks:
webgpu.hversion that Dawn implements.
User documentation: (TODO, figure out what overlaps with webgpu.h docs)
Apache 2.0 Public License, please see LICENSE.
This is not an officially supported Google product.